What will you be able to do? 1. Apply quality standards and procedures in production activities 2. Communicate production and manufacturing related operational information to a variety of end users 3. Demonstrate an understanding of production technology practices, terminology and systems as applied in manufacturing, engineering and technology 4. Maintain a safe and healthy work environment through contributions made to production activities individually and in working groups 5. Optimise organisational structures, functions and processes in order to contribute to achieving production specifications

What will you be able to do? 1. Apply quality control and quality assurance practices for efficient and effective production processes. 2. Apply the fundamental concepts relating to production planning, scheduling and control. 3. Apply the fundamental concepts, theories and techniques of production systems. 4. Communicate effectively as a member of a team. 5. Perform production maintenance activities and report irregularities within organisational structures.

What will you be able to do? 1. Contribute to budgeting processes in an operational unit to optimise resources. 2. Measure, control and improve factors influencing productivity. 3. Promote, implement and maintain procedures that support quality assurance and control. 4. Solve operational problems in a production process.
